Program Structure and Components

The Inpatient Rehabilitation program at Conifer Park is thoughtfully designed to address all aspects of addiction and recovery. Patients reside at our facility, participating in a daily schedule of therapeutic activities, including:

  • Individual Therapy: One-on-one sessions with trained counselors who help patients examine underlying issues and develop personalized recovery strategies
  • Group Therapy: Facilitated discussions that build community, reduce isolation, and allow patients to learn from others' experiences
  • Medical Care: Ongoing supervision by healthcare professionals who monitor physical health and manage any complications
  • Psychiatric Services: Treatment for co-occurring mental health conditions that often accompany substance use disorders
  • Life Skills Training: Practical education in areas such as stress management, communication, and relapse prevention
  • Recreational Activities: Physical and creative pursuits that promote well-being and teach healthy ways to manage emotions

The typical stay in our inpatient program varies based on individual needs, with treatment plans tailored to each patient's specific circumstances and progress.

A Day in the Inpatient Program

Structure plays a vital role in recovery, helping patients establish healthy routines that can continue after treatment. A typical day in our inpatient program includes:

  • Morning meetings and goal-setting
  • Scheduled therapy sessions (individual and group)
  • Educational workshops about addiction and recovery
  • Meals with the community
  • Recreational activities
  • Personal reflection time
  • Evening wrap-up sessions

This consistent schedule provides stability while also teaching time management and self-care skills that support long-term sobriety.

Transition Planning

Recovery continues long after inpatient treatment ends. That's why our program places strong emphasis on transition planning, helping patients prepare for their return to daily life. This includes:

  • Developing a structured aftercare plan
  • Connecting with outpatient services
  • Identifying community resources
  • Building support networks
  • Creating strategies for high-risk situations
  • Setting realistic goals for continued recovery

Many graduates of our inpatient program transition to our outpatient services, allowing for continuity of care as they reintegrate into their communities.
